Contents : PART ONE: WHAT DO I NEED TO KNOW -- What Is Action Research? -- Who Does Action Research? -- The Underpinning Assumptions of Action Research -- Where Did Action Research Come from? -- PART TWO: WHY DO I NEED TO KNOW? -- Why Do Action Research? -- Learning To Improve Practice -- Contributing to New Theory -- Evaluating Your Research -- PART THREE: HOW DO I FIND OUT? -- Feasibility Planning -- What Do You Need To Think About First? -- Action Planning -- How Do You Develop an Action Plan? -- Doing Your Action Research -- Carrying Out Your Action Plan -- Examples of Action Research Projects -- PART FOUR: HOW DO I GENERATE EVIDENCE TO SUPPORT MY CLAIM TO KNOWLEDGE? -- Monitoring Practice and Looking for Data -- Gathering, Sorting and Storing Data -- Turning the Data into Evidence -- PART FIVE: HOW DO I TEST AND CRITIQUE MY KNOWLEDGE? -- Testing the Validity of Your Claims to Knowledge -- Establishing the Legitimacy of Your Claim to Knowledge -- Engaging with the Politics of Knowledge -- PART SIX: HOW DO I REPRESENT AND DISSEMINATE MY KNOWLEDGE? -- Telling Your Research Story -- Writing a Workplace Report -- Writing a Report for Higher Degree Accreditation -- Publishing and Disseminating Your Research -- PART SEVEN: HOW DO I SHOW THE SIGNIFICANCE OF MY KNOWLEDGE? -- Explaining the Significance of Your Research -- Developing New Epistemologies for Organizational Cultures of Enquiry -- The Amazing Potential Global Influence of Your Action Research.
Abstract : The authors provide an easy-to-follow introduction to action research that acts as a guide to its history and philosophy, covers the main theoretical debates in action research, and helps anyone undertaking their own action research project.
